Qt5 connect新语法:Lambda表达式Qt 5 之前的 signal/slot 语法的问题新语法:使用函数指针编译器检查参数的自动类型转换C++11 lambda 表达式
原文地址:https://www.devbean.net/2012/04/signals-slots-in-qt5/Qt 5 之前的语法在 Qt 5 之前,我们需要使用下面的语句来链接 signal 和 slot:connect(sender, SIGNAL(valueChanged(QString, QString)), receiver, SLOT(updateValue(QString)));Qt 实际上利用SIGNAL和SLOT这两个宏,把其后的函数名转换成一个字符串。随后